Yes, you can get out of an exclusive buyer agency agreement under certain conditions. Typically, you would need to review the terms of the agreement for any provisions regarding cancellation. Depending on your agreement, you may need to provide written notice to your agent. With an exclusive contract, the buyer cannot solicit or obtain the seller's products from any other seller for the duration of the contract. By restricting who else is eligible to receive those products or services, it can help create a competitive advantage for the seller.

How are an exclusive-agency listing and an exclusive right-to-sell listing alike? The responsibility of representing the seller is given to one broker only. The seller retains the right to sell the real estate without the broker's help and without paying the broker a commission.

Missouri law allows real estate agents, with the agreement of both parties, to represent both buyers and sellers in the same transaction.

An exclusive listing is a type of real estate listing agreement in which one broker is appointed as the seller's sole agent. In an exclusive agency listing, the seller retains the right to sell the property, with no obligation to the broker.

Buyer-Broker Exclusivity Under this clause, you agree to work only with the buyer and agency that you chose. This means you can't turn around and ask another agent to show you a property or write a purchase offer for you. The contract will have a time limit (usually a few months) by which you are bound to your agent.

Unlike in an exclusive listing, where you sign an agreement with an agent to sell your property, an open listing means you are free of any obligations except to an agent who successfully negotiates a sale of your property. Agents will be competing to sell your property, so it may sell more quickly.

An exclusive listing means that your salesperson or broker will be marketing the home on your behalf, without posting it on the Multiple Listings Service (MLS). All prospective buyers will be referred directly through your representative or their brokerage.
